Introduction To Grooming

Initiating grooming during the critical socialization period of 8-16 weeks helps puppies acclimate to handling and tools. Use a calm environment, free from distractions, and gradually introduce each tool, allowing the puppy to sniff and investigate. For example, start with a soft brush on less sensitive areas like the back, and always pair the experience with high-value treats to reinforce positive behavior. Sessions should be kept short to avoid overwhelming the puppy, with a maximum duration of 10 minutes initially, increasing slowly as tolerance builds.

Tool Selection And Usage

Choosing the right tools is essential for safety and comfort. A soft brush is ideal for delicate coats, while a gentle slicker brush helps remove loose fur without irritating the skin. Puppy-specific nail clippers are designed with smaller, precise blades to prevent quicking the nail, reducing the risk of pain and bleeding. Always inspect tools for sharp edges and clean them regularly to maintain hygiene. Introduce tools one at a time, allowing the puppy to become familiar with each before use, and never rush the process.

Positive Reinforcement Implementation

Positive reinforcement is key to successful grooming. Use small, tasty treats immediately after each positive interaction, such as staying still during brushing. Verbal praise in a cheerful tone reinforces good behavior, while breaks should be taken if the puppy shows signs of stress, like whining or pulling away. Avoid punishment or forceful restraint, as this can lead to long-term anxiety. Consistency in rewards and patience helps build trust, making future grooming sessions smoother and more enjoyable for both puppy and owner.

Common Challenges And Solutions

Puppies may resist grooming due to fear or unfamiliarity. If a puppy becomes agitated, pause the session and resume later, using distractions like toys. For nail trimming, practice handling paws regularly without tools to desensitize. If issues persist, consult a professional groomer or veterinarian for guidance. Regular, gentle practice helps overcome resistance, ensuring grooming remains a positive experience.

Important Notes

Always monitor the puppy's body language for signs of stress, such as tucked tails or flattened ears. Consult a veterinarian if skin irritations or other health issues arise during grooming.
